Long exposures on film (1 of 2)
Two long exposures from The Thames Barrier in London, England. The Thames Barrier is one of the largest movable flood barriers in the world. Barrier spans 520 metres across the River Thames near Woolwich. It has been closed 221 times for flood defence purposes, since it became operational. The Barrier was opened by Queen Elizabeth II in May 1984.
Mamiya 7ii
Mamiya N 80mm f4 L
Fujifilm Acros II @ISO32
120 film
Exposure time (around 7 minutes)
Nisi 10 stop filter
Heliopan red filter
510 Pyro 1:100 (10 mins semi stand)
Moersch Alkaline Fixer (4mins)
Epson V850
Negative Lab Pro
Lightroom
